Severe popup spoiling the realism: defrag?

Featured Replies

After a few days of testing with verhy short flights, I finally got the settings I could live with. ;) So yesterday I started flying around for real. I have autogen to Extremely dense because I just love to see all that detail. Now I already read (a.o. in one of Phil's posts or his blog) that popup has become more obvious with SP1. But I have to say that it's more than that... it has become very bad... I expected things to popup in the great distance but they popup even pretty close! While landing somewhere near Marseille yesterday, trees kept on popping up during the final approach, up to touchdown (after which I couldn't see into the distance anymore...). It completely ruined the feeling of being there. I did not have this at ALL before SP1. Popup is a problem that has plagued many games but the last few years things have gotten a lot better. But this is a very bad example of popup... Now I did defrag my hd with the Vista defragger. I know there seem to be better programs. I tried Disktrix's defragger once, but it took already an hour or so before about 10% percent was analyzed, and I didn't have the time to keep it running any longer. So before I take the plunge and do it again (by letting it work on my hd while I'm at work... and in bed.... and at work... and in bed.... ;) ) I'd like to know if this is something that can be solved by defragging or if this is something I have to live with... I remember Phil saying popup will be adressed in the DX10 patch (well, they would look at it), so it is a known issue. So I wondered if there is ANY change of getting rid of it or not...
